ISOT Technology
NXG Solar UPS uses Intelligent Solar Optimization Technique (ISOT). Once the batteries get charged, it cuts off grid power and supplies electricity through solar panels thus maximizing solar energy usage. This helps you save up to 3 units of electricity per day. Substantial money savings in the long run.
Fast charging through i-Charge Technology
If there are long power cuts in your area, you can use the i-charge fast charging mode for charging batteries in a short time when grid power is available. Note that when i-Charge is switched ON, Power saver mode is deactivated and the ups takes higher charging current from the grid. To activate this mode, use the i-charge ON/OFF switch at the back.
ECO and UPS mode
The NXG Solar UPS can run on two modes - UPS and ECO mode. UPS mode should be selected when the user wants to run computers. In the UPS mode, the system switches to battery backup if the mains voltage drops below 180 V.
Safety and Protection
Luminous NXG comes with many safety features built in. It continuously monitors the health of your batteries and protects them against deep discharge, overcharge and short-circuit. The Main fuse protects against excessive current thereby protecting your sensitive appliances.
AC and DC power output
The NXG range has both AC and DC outputs at the back. It helps you run DC loads also through the UPS. This ensures maximum efficiency and leads to more savings
Pure Sine Wave
Its pure sine wave output ensures safety and noiseless operation of connected appliances.

Solar Universe India 400VA (320W) Off Grid Solar Inverter with AC220V & DC12V Input is an integrated hybrid solar system consisting of a Solar Charge Controller, Inverter and an AC Mains Charger. Batteries are charged either through Solar / Grid or with sharing of current. System gives priority to Solar Power first and uses Grid power only when Solar Power / Battery Charge is insufficient to meet the load requirements. Solar Power output and the load are continuously monitored. When batteries are charged to a preset level, the Solar UPS automatically cuts off from the system and load runs through the UPS using the batteries. Maximum battery charging is done through the solar to reduce the energy used from grid power. A battery-less solar inverter, also known as a grid-tied or grid-connected inverter, is a type of inverter used in solar power systems that are connected to the electrical grid. Unlike off-grid solar inverters that require battery storage, battery-less inverters do not store excess energy but instead feed it directly into the grid. Key features of a battery-less solar inverter include: Grid Connection: These inverters are designed to synchronize with the electrical grid, allowing them to feed excess solar energy directly into the grid. No Battery Required: Battery-less solar inverters do not require a battery bank for energy storage. This reduces the overall cost of the solar power system and simplifies the installation process. Net Metering: In many regions, grid-tied solar power systems with battery-less inverters are eligible for net metering programs. This allows users to receive credit for excess energy generated by their solar panels and fed back into the grid. Efficiency: Battery-less solar inverters are typically highly efficient, ensuring that a maximum amount of the solar energy generated is converted into usable electricity. Grid Stability: These inverters are designed to maintain the stability of the electrical grid by synchronizing with the grid's frequency and voltage levels. Overall, a battery-less solar inverter is a cost-effective and efficient solution for solar power systems connected to the electrical grid. It allows users to take advantage of solar energy without the need for battery storage, making it a practical choice for grid-connected applications.

A High Load Off-Grid Solar Inverter is a critical component of an off-grid solar power system. It is designed to convert the direct current (DC) electricity generated by solar panels into alternating current (AC) electricity for use in powering appliances and devices in a standalone or off-grid setting. Key features of a high-load off-grid solar inverter include: High Power Output: These inverters are designed to handle high loads, making them suitable for powering a wide range of appliances and devices, including refrigerators, air conditioners, pumps, and more. Efficiency: High-load off-grid solar inverters are typically highly efficient, ensuring that a maximum amount of the solar energy generated is converted into usable electricity. Battery Charging: Many high-load off-grid solar inverters also include a battery charging function, allowing them to charge a battery bank using solar power for use when sunlight is not available. Safety Features: These inverters often include built-in safety features such as overload protection, overvoltage protection, and short-circuit protection to protect both the inverter and connected devices. Remote Monitoring: Some high-load off-grid solar inverters offer remote monitoring capabilities, allowing users to monitor the performance of their solar power system and adjust settings as needed. Overall, a high-load off-grid solar inverter is an essential component of an off-grid solar power system, providing reliable and efficient power for a wide range of applications in remote or off-grid locations.

What Are Solar Off Grid Inverters? Know Here

If you're seeking a reliable and sustainable power solution that can liberate you from the shackles of traditional grid-dependent systems, then you're in the right place. Off grid solar inverter are the backbone of off-grid solar systems, enabling the conversion of solar energy into usable electricity without the need for a connection to the utility grid. This is a specialised device that converts the direct current electricity produced by off grid solar inverter into alternating current (AC) electricity suitable for powering various electrical devices and appliances.

Unlike grid-tied inverters that are connected to the utility grid, solar off-grid inverters operate independently, allowing users to generate and use their own electricity in locations where a connection to the grid is either unavailable or not desired. These are also related to solar charge controllers that are available on our website. They manage the charging and discharging of batteries, ensure stable voltage and frequency levels, and provide protection features such as overvoltage and overcurrent protection.

What factors should be considered when choosing a solar off grid inverter?

Consider these important factors to help you make an informed decision when selecting a solar off-grid inverter.

  • a. Power Capacity: Determine your power requirements and choose an inverter with a suitable capacity to meet your needs. Consider the wattage of your appliances and the total load you expect to power. 

  • b. Inverter Efficiency: Look for inverters with high-efficiency ratings. Higher efficiency means more of the solar energy is converted into usable electricity, resulting in better overall system performance. 

  • c. Battery Compatibility: Ensure that the solar off-grid inverter is compatible with the type and capacity of batteries you plan to use in your system. Proper integration between the inverter and batteries is essential for optimal performance. 

  • d. Durability and Reliability: Consider the quality, reliability and off grid solar inverter price. Look for trusted brands and check customer reviews to gauge the durability and long-term performance of the product. 

  • e. Protection Features: A good solar off-grid inverter should have built-in protection features such as overvoltage, overcurrent, and short-circuit protection. These features safeguard your system and connected devices from potential damage. 

  • f. Expandability: If you anticipate the future expansion of your off-grid solar system, choose an inverter that allows for easy scalability. This will guarantee that you can add more panels and batteries as your energy needs grow. 

  • g. Monitoring and Control: Consider inverters with monitoring and control capabilities. Advanced features such as remote monitoring, data logging, and mobile app integration can provide valuable insights into your system's performance.

Frequently Asked Questions Related To Solar Off Grid Inverter:

1. Do solar off-grid inverters require regular maintenance?

Yes, like any other electrical equipment, solar off-grid inverters require regular maintenance. This includes keeping the system clean, checking connections, inspecting cables, and monitoring performance. It is also recommended to follow the manufacturer's guidelines for maintenance.

2. Can a solar off-grid inverter work during cloudy or overcast weather?

Solar off-grid inverters rely on sunlight to generate electricity. While they may still produce some power during cloudy or overcast weather, the energy output will be significantly reduced. It is important to consider the weather conditions and size the system accordingly to meet your energy needs.

3. Can I install a solar off-grid inverter myself, or do I need professional assistance?

While some experienced individuals may be able to install a solar off-grid inverter themselves, it is generally recommended to seek professional assistance. Proper installation, wiring, and configuration are essential for the safe and efficient operation of the system.
